删除swagger

This commit is contained in:
2025-07-23 11:39:12 +08:00
parent 1059d30c21
commit 477554cb35
124 changed files with 814 additions and 1134 deletions

View File

@@ -6,20 +6,18 @@ import com.ycwl.basic.profitsharing.dto.ProfitSharingRecordReqQuery;
import com.ycwl.basic.profitsharing.dto.ProfitSharingRecordTableRespVo;
import com.ycwl.basic.profitsharing.service.ProfitSharingRecordService;
import com.ycwl.basic.utils.ApiResponse;
import io.swagger.annotations.Api;
import io.swagger.annotations.ApiOperation;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.web.bind.annotation.*;
@RestController
@RequestMapping("/api/profitSharingRecord/v1")
@Api(tags = "利润分成记录相关接口")
// 利润分成记录相关接口
public class ProfitSharingRecordController {
@Autowired
private ProfitSharingRecordService profitSharingRecordService;
@ApiOperation("根据景区ID查询利润分成记录,支持分页,按创建时间倒序")
// 根据景区ID查询利润分成记录,支持分页,按创建时间倒序
@PostMapping("/page")
public ApiResponse<ProfitSharingRecordTableRespVo> queryPage(@RequestBody ProfitSharingRecordReqQuery req) {
ProfitSharingRecordTableRespVo records = profitSharingRecordService.list(req);

View File

@@ -1,54 +1,52 @@
package com.ycwl.basic.profitsharing.dto;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import java.math.BigDecimal;
import java.util.Date;
@Data
@ApiModel(value = "利润分成记录响应VO")
// 利润分成记录响应VO
public class ProfitSharingRecordRespVO {
@ApiModelProperty(value = "记录ID")
// 记录ID
private Long id;
@ApiModelProperty(value = "景区ID")
// 景区ID
private Long scenicId;
private String scenicName;
@ApiModelProperty(value = "订单ID")
// 订单ID
private Long orderId;
@ApiModelProperty(value = "用户ID")
// 用户ID
private Long userId;
@ApiModelProperty(value = "用户名")
// 用户名
private String userName;
@ApiModelProperty(value = "分成金额")
// 分成金额
private BigDecimal amount;
@ApiModelProperty(value = "微信分成金额")
// 微信分成金额
private BigDecimal wxAmount;
@ApiModelProperty(value = "手动分成金额")
// 手动分成金额
private BigDecimal manualAmount;
@ApiModelProperty(value = "微信分账比例模式")
// 微信分账比例模式
private Integer rateMode;
@ApiModelProperty(value = "微信分账比例")
// 微信分账比例
private BigDecimal wxRate;
@ApiModelProperty(value = "实际分账比例")
// 实际分账比例
private BigDecimal realRate;
@ApiModelProperty(value = "订单金额")
// 订单金额
private BigDecimal orderAmount;
private Integer status;
@ApiModelProperty(value = "创建时间")
// 创建时间
private Date createTime;
}

View File

@@ -1,6 +1,5 @@
package com.ycwl.basic.profitsharing.dto;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data;
import java.math.BigDecimal;
@@ -10,17 +9,17 @@ import java.util.Map;
@Data
public class ProfitSharingTableRecordVO {
@ApiModelProperty(value = "景区ID")
// 景区ID
private Long scenicId;
private String scenicName;
@ApiModelProperty(value = "订单ID")
// 订单ID
private Long orderId;
@ApiModelProperty(value = "订单金额")
// 订单金额
private BigDecimal orderAmount;
@ApiModelProperty(value = "创建时间")
// 创建时间
private Date createTime;
private Map<String, ProfitSharingRecordRespVO> records;